1 Person Critically Injured And 5 Maryland Teenagers Shot During Senior Skip Day

Authorities are currently on the lookout for at least one suspect who opened fire on a group of teenagers, leaving five of them injured, with one in critical condition. The incident occurred during a water gun fight that took place on Friday, as part of the “senior skip day” celebrations at a park in Greenbelt, Maryland, according to officials.

“These kids, who were enjoying their senior skip day, had simply wanted to have a great time at a nearby park,” expressed Greenbelt Police Chief Richard Bowers during a news conference held later that Friday evening. He further added, “The fact that such an incident took place is truly infuriating.”

According to Ricardo Dennis, a spokesperson for the Greenbelt police, a large group of teenagers who had decided to skip school for a customary event had originally congregated in Bowie, Maryland.

About 500 students regrouped at Schrom Hills Recreation Center in Greenbelt after both Bowie and Prince George’s County police dispersed the crowd, according to Dennis. The gathering was informally arranged on social media, authorities noted.

According to Bowers, students will be leaving school and making their way to the park armed with super soakers and squirt guns to have a fun-filled time engaging in water gun battles. He also mentioned that teenagers had organized a similar water gun fight last year without any untoward incidents.

According to Bowers, the Schrom park was quite small and had a high number of teenagers packed into a limited area. As a result, the officers called for additional support.

According to Bowers, officers were closely monitoring the water gun fight when they suddenly heard live shots, indicating that someone had brought an actual gun. Bowers revealed that approximately eight to ten shots were fired, prompting immediate action to secure the area as officers began their search for the suspect.

According to Dennis, the park cleared out as the police arrived, and one person who was seriously injured was transported to a nearby hospital by air. Additionally, four other victims were hospitalized with injuries that are serious but not life-threatening.

During the evening news conference, authorities revised their earlier report, stating that only one of the victims remains in critical condition.

Police stated that two of the shooting victims were below 18 years old, while the remaining three were over 18.

According to investigators, it is believed that the suspect escaped the park alongside the other teenagers. The police are currently conducting an investigation to determine if the gun was discharged by one of the participants in the water gun fight.

“This is an incredibly tragic and senseless act that occurred today. There is absolutely no justification for such an event. It is disheartening to see that this kind of senseless violence continues to persist in our society. It is imperative that we take action to put an end to it,” expressed Bowers.
